Summary

VTMS 17: dedicated to discussing the latest international developments in Vehicle Thermal Management Systems.

VTMS17 will continue to discuss and explore the necessity and complexity of battery analysis through differing simulation techniques and offer a system engineering approach to balancing duration, durability, and immersive coolant technologies. Through the presentation of topic areas ranging from off highway and heavy-duty commercial vehicles to motorsport applications.

Key topics

Vehicle Thermal Management
  • xEV cooling system design and optimisation
  • Integrated thermal management systems
  • Heating, air conditioning, thermal comfort and climate control
  • Vehicle air flow optimisation
  • Thermal management system life cycle analysis
  • New thermal experimental and simulation methodologies
Powertrain Sub-System Thermal Management
  • Battery and energy storage thermal systems
  • Ultra-fast charger thermal management
  • Fuel cell thermal systems and control
  • Traction motor thermal management
  • Power electronics thermal management
  • Decarbonised IC engine thermal management
  • Waste heat recovery systems
Components, Materials and Coatings for Thermal Management Systems
  • Heat exchanger advanced design, manufacturing and materials
  • Advanced active and passive thermal components
  • Advanced cooling and refrigerant fluids
  • Advanced thermal coatings and surface treatments
  • Component advanced manufacturing and recycling/repurposing
  • Future requirements on heat exchanger components
